DVB T2 Tuner not available for the US models.
you can use livestream (a bit delay) for local live tv broadcast or subscribe to SH or ST to get them.

Although power is stated 110V (US regulations) quite a few are really Auto Voltage.

Warranty - For low cost repair probably the substantial savings can cover them. For major ones like panel it may not be worth it.

There are other considerations the above are some of it i can think off.

77cx is way too overpriced in sg. Really chop carrot head. Overseas can get for like 3.5k usd

They have a much bigger market over there hence good buyer pricings.

To import one by your own, especially big TV sets have huge risk. Unless of course you can get it from a 'player' here that brings in container load and well packed.

My company ever shipped 2 units of 100" Panny. Both of them, the panel cracked rendering them not useable. :)
